Deadlifts
Deadlift: Lifting a weight from the floor to hip level. We use this movement anytime we pick something up off the ground.
Everyone should know this movement. Everyone should be able to deadlift their body weight, full stop (ideally much more)
Max weight ever Deadlifted:
502.5kg (1107.8 lbs) – Krzysztof Wierzbicki (Polish – about 110kg), [deadlift record previously held by Hafbor Julius Bjornsson, aka GOT’s “The Mountain”
Max multiple of body weight:
5.05x body weight. Nabil Lahlou deadlifted 355kg (785lbs) at a body weight of 70.3kg (155lbs).

Fast and Slow Twitch Muscles
We have 2 main types of muscle fibers. Fast twitch and slow twitch. Fast twitch is more associated with speed and power. Tools of youth. Slow twitch muscle is associated with endurance.
Fast Twitch Muscles are converted to Slow Twitch as we age. This is why older people can maintain incredible endurance very late into life. Longevity too is an endurance game.
Risk of GLP1 agonists and muscle loss
- Weight loss game changers (mountjaro, Ozempic, etc.)
- Stop the gut and reduce cravings in the brain. This lead to a pharmacologically induced fast
- Strength training is essential on these drugs.
- Most people loose fat and muscle at a 1 to 1 ratio. Long term this is a bad trade. Muscle is GOLD

How Strength is Measured in Clinical Practice and Research
Grip Strength
- How much weight you can squeeze with your hands
- Easy, fast, no need for warmup, very low risk for injury, well studied
Quad Extension
- How much weight your foot can lift when straightening out your knee.
- Easy, fast, low risk of injury, has been studied
Posterior Chain
- How much you can deadlift. Think all the muscles on the back of your body
- Posterior chain strength is highly correlated with longevity.
- Hard, requires warmup, higher risk of injury, needs more study outside of fitness enthusiasts.
- I believe everyone should be capable of performing a deadlift, regardless of age.

How Muscle Mass is Measured
- Bio-electrical impedance
- Caliper (fat pinchers) and Anthropometric (arm circumference, etc.) measurements
- DEXA – GOLD STANDARD
- CT scan
- ultrasound
- MRI
- Whole Body Plethymography (BodyPod), body density using air displacement
- 24 hour creatinine excretion
- D3 Creatinine excretion (Deuterium isotope (D3) ingested) – later D3 creatinine and regular creatinine measured in urine

Summary
- Muscle is biological gold. It gives us movement, keeps us metabolically healthy, and feeds the brain.
- Strength peaks in the late 20s and early 30s. After this, it declines 1-2% per year in most people
- Most people fall off a cliff in their mid-70s and start loosing muscle rapidly. During this time, adding on more muscle becomes nearly impossible
- Entering old age with adequate muscle and movement reserve are essential for maximizing longevity and remaining useful.
- Seek out different types of activities that activate diverse muscle groups through full ranges of motion and different amounts of time under tension.
